Control room set up for smooth conduct of house-listing

New Delhi: The New Delhi district administration has set up a dedicated control room to ensure smooth conduct of the ongoing houselisting operations for Census 2027, officials said on Tuesday.

The facility is aimed at real-time coordination with officials deployed for the exercise, and provides them police assistance when required.The houselisting phase is currently underway only in the New Delhi district. It commenced on April 16 and will continue till May 15. Authorities have divided the district into 578 house listing blocks (HBLs), with 482 falling under nine charge officers in the New Delhi sub-division and 96 under one charge officer in Delhi Cantonment sub-division.A total of 578 enumerators, along with their supervisors, have completed the preparation of physical layout maps, a key preliminary step before enumeration. The exercise has gathered pace over the past few days.“Out of the 578 HLBs, work has begun in 258 blocks, and around 4,600 buildings have been enumerated so far,” an official said.The govt has planned to start self-enumeration for all of Delhi’s 250 MCD wards from May 1 and the houselisting operation from May 16 onwards.
